2012 All-Star Game Starters

PhotobucketVoting for the 2012 All-Star Game has ceased and on Thursday morning, the NHL announced the the six starters for the game in Ottawa this year and (surprise, surprise) it is filled with Senators.

The forwards will be comprised of Daniel Alfredsson, Milan Michalek and Jason Spezza, while Erik Karlsson and Dion Phaneuf were named the starting defensemen and Tim Thomas was voted as a starting goalie.

Of course, with the mix of two conferences and the player draft to happen again, the voting was for only one starting line-up, which will likely spread over the two draft-determined teams for the event.

All-Star Weekend is scheduled to begin on January 26th, when the Fantasy Draft is scheduled to occur, with the game set to go on that Sunday, the 29th.  The Skills Competition will be on the Saturday, to round out the normal proceedings of the weekend.  I would imagine that the remaining players for the game will be announced on that Monday, maybe the weekend before, just to keep us all in suspense.
